Depending on where you live there might be clinics that offer some STD testing for free. I think these are usually done at like a county or state clinics. Go to your county website to see if you can get some information on STD testing. If you cant find anything on the website, contact a clinic. If the clinic doesnt offer free STD testing, they probably can refer you to a place that does.

check out your local health departments website. they'll have locations and hours. because of budgets, some places only offer std clinics on certain days and times. some might ask for like 20 bucks or something but most are free and state funded. they'll test for the general stuff and hiv as well.
